The story follows nine-year-old (Adrián Alonso), who lives in Mexico with his grandmother while his mother, Rosario (Kate del Castillo), works illegally as a domestic worker in Los Angeles. Bajo la misma luna (English title: Under the Same Moon ) is a 2007 drama directed by Patricia Riggen that tells the parallel stories of nine-year-old Carlitos and his mother, Rosario. It is widely celebrated as a heartfelt, "soul-stirring" exploration of immigration, family, and perseverance.
